🪷 ŚB 7.6.19

Sanskrit, transliteration, word meanings, and translation for steady Bhāgavata reading.

Sanskrit

न ह्यच्युतं प्रीणयतो बह्वायासोऽसुरात्मजा: । आत्मत्वात्सर्वभूतानां सिद्धत्वादिह सर्वत: ॥ १९ ॥

Transliteration

na hy acyutaṁ prīṇayato bahv-āyāso ’surātmajāḥ ātmatvāt sarva-bhūtānāṁ siddhatvād iha sarvataḥ
Synonyms
na — not; hi — indeed; acyutam — the infallible Supreme Personality of Godhead; prīṇayataḥ — satisfying; bahu — much; āyāsaḥ — endeavor; asura-ātma-jāḥ — O sons of demons; ātmatvāt — because of being intimately related as the Supersoul; sarva-bhūtānām — of all living entities; siddhatvāt — because of being established; iha — in this world; sarvataḥ — in all directions, in all times and from all angles of vision.

Translation

My dear sons of demons, the Supreme Personality of Godhead, Nārāyaṇa, is the original Supersoul, the father of all living entities. Consequently there are no impediments to pleasing Him or worshiping Him under any conditions, whether one be a child or an old man. The relationship between the living entities and the Supreme Personality of Godhead is always a fact, and therefore there is no difficulty in pleasing the Lord.

ŚB 7.6.19 · गीता प्रेस पाठ

न ह्यच्युतं प्रीणयतो बह्वायासोऽसुरात्मजा:। आत्मत्वात् सर्वभूतानां सिद्धत्वादिह सर्वत:॥ १९

हिन्दी टीका-पाठ

मित्रो! भगवान् को प्रसन्‍न करनेके लिये कोई बहुत परिश्रम या प्रयत्न नहीं करना पड़ता। क्योंकि वे समस्त प्राणियोंके आत्मा हैं और सर्वत्र सबकी सत्ताके रूपमें स्वयंसिद्ध वस्तु हैं॥ १९॥
